US stocks trim their losses for June
U.S. stocks reduced their June losses with the S&P 500 up 0.6% and the Nasdaq rising 1.2%, driven by a rebound in AI stocks like Nvidia. However, the S&P 500 is still on track for its first monthly decline in three months, with Oracle dropping nearly 36% for June. A resilient job market report contrasted with weaker-than-expected consumer confidence data.
